Gut-derived bacterial flagellin induces beta-cell inflammation and dysfunction

2021-10-07

Abstract excerpt

<h4>Objective</h4> Hyperglycemia and type 2 diabetes (T2D) are caused by failure of pancreatic beta cells. The role of the gut microbiota in T2D has been studied but causal links remain enigmatic. <h4>Design</h4> Obese individuals with or without T2D were included from two independent Dutch cohorts.
